This aircraft is shown as taken on charge by RAF but there is no indication it crossed the Atlantic. It was used as a development aircraft for DHC built models. Built as an FB21, it played a part in the development of the FB24 and FB26, essentially testing the more powerful Merlin engines fitted to these variants. Only the latter went into production. A production Airco De Havilland D.H.9A - E8407, fitted with a Liberty engine. The D.H.9A was a single-engine light bomber and this type was used towards the end of WWI. This copy of the image is an official wet stamped reprint by British Aerospace (No 22022B), date and photographer unknown.

On 1 January 1945 Lancaster DP377 'WS-U' was involved on a dawn attack on the Dortmund-Ems canal, when the bomber was badly hit by two shells, setting the aircraft ablaze. FS Thompson noticed the mid-upper gunner on fire and helped him to a safe place. Badly burned himself, he went to drag the rear-gunner, also ablaze, to a safe space. The aircraft crash landed and the crew were taken to hospital. Thompson started to recover, but developed pneumonia and passed away. Two weeks later he was posthumously awarded the Victoria Cross, now proudly commemorated on the tail of this 9 Sqn Typhoon FGR4.

With '101 Squadron 95th Anniversary 1917-2012' markings on the tail and '50 years of VC-10 flying 1962-2012' titles on the engine cowling. Delivered to the RAF as C.1 XR808 in 1966. Converted to a C.1K tanker in 1995/7. Last flight to Bruntingthorpe in 2013. Dismantled and moved to Cosford for preservation in 2015.
